Understanding the Selling Option
Selling your iPhone SE 3 involves finding a buyer who is willing to pay you directly for your device. This can be done through online marketplaces, local classifieds, or trade-in websites. Selling generally provides a higher payout compared to trading in, especially if your phone is in excellent condition.
Advantages of selling include:
- Potentially higher cash return
- Complete control over the sale process
- No restrictions on the buyer or sale method
However, selling also involves some challenges:
- Time-consuming process to find a buyer
- Risk of scams or fraudulent buyers
- Need to handle shipping or meet in person
Understanding the Trading-In Option
Trading in your iPhone SE 3 involves exchanging it directly with a retailer or through a trade-in program. This option is often quicker and more convenient, especially if you plan to buy a new device from the same retailer.
Advantages of trading in include:
- Fast and simple process
- Immediate credit towards a new device
- Less hassle compared to selling privately
Trade-in also has some disadvantages:
- Lower payout compared to selling privately
- Limited to participating retailers or programs
- Possible restrictions based on device condition

Tips for Maximizing Your Value
Regardless of your choice, some tips can help you get the best value for your iPhone SE 3.
- Clean your device thoroughly before selling or trading.
- Gather all accessories and original packaging if possible.
- Research current market prices for your device model.
- Compare offers from multiple sources before deciding.
- Ensure your device is reset to factory settings for privacy and security.
